နည္းပညာတို ့ရဲ့ဆံုမွတ္မ်ားဖိုရမ္
Would you like to react to this message? Create an account in a few clicks or log in to continue.
April 2024
MonTueWedThuFriSatSun
1234567
891011121314
15161718192021
22232425262728
2930     

Calendar Calendar

Latest topics
» ေပ်ာ္ပါေစခ်စ္သူ...
by ခင္ဂ်ဴး Sun Jul 15, 2012 5:55 am

» ကြန္ပ်ဴတာပစၥည္းမ်ားေလ့လာႏိုင္ေသာWebsite ပါ
by zerone(ေခၚ)သန္းတိုးေအာင္ Sat Feb 18, 2012 11:20 am

» Babylon Pro 9.0.1.5 and Patch ( English - Myanmar )
by zerone(ေခၚ)သန္းတိုးေအာင္ Fri Dec 16, 2011 1:53 pm

» key လုိခ်င္တယ္
by zerone(ေခၚ)သန္းတိုးေအာင္ Tue Dec 06, 2011 5:38 am

» ADOBE CREATIVE SUITE 5.5 MASTER COLLECTION ESD MACOSX-ISO
by zerone(ေခၚ)သန္းတိုးေအာင္ Tue Nov 29, 2011 7:37 pm

» Thunderbird 8.0 Mozilla Organization - 15.23MB (Open Source)
by zerone(ေခၚ)သန္းတိုးေအာင္ Wed Nov 16, 2011 9:17 am

» ေနာက္ဆံုးေပၚသီခ်င္းမ်ား(ျမန္မာ)
by zerone(ေခၚ)သန္းတိုးေအာင္ Wed Nov 16, 2011 9:10 am

» သင့္လက္ကိုင္ဖုန္း လုပ္ႏိုင္တဲ့ လူသိနည္းတဲ့နည္းေလးခ်က္
by zawnaing Sat Oct 22, 2011 8:50 am

» ကူညီေပးျကပါဦးခင္ဗ်ာ..
by Zeronight Fri Oct 21, 2011 7:40 pm


DLL (Dynamic Link Libraries) ေတြကုိ Register ျပန္လုပ္ျခင္းျဖင့္ Windows ျပႆနာ

Go down

DLL (Dynamic Link Libraries) ေတြကုိ Register ျပန္လုပ္ျခင္းျဖင့္ Windows ျပႆနာ Empty DLL (Dynamic Link Libraries) ေတြကုိ Register ျပန္လုပ္ျခင္းျဖင့္ Windows ျပႆနာ

Post  itcrazy Sat Feb 12, 2011 2:16 pm



Windows XP and Windows 2000 တုိ႕ဟာ သူတုိ႕ရဲ႕ Function အမ်ားအျပားနဲ႕
ပတ္သက္တဲ့ အခ်က္အလက္ေတြကုိ Dynamic Link Libraries (DLL)ဖုိင္ေတြထဲမွာသိမ္းဆည္းထားပါတယ္။DLL ဖုိင္ရဲ႕ Registry entry ပ်က္စီးသြားတဲ့အခါ OS ဟာဖုိင္၊ ဒါမွမဟုတ္ Web page ေတြဖြင့္တဲ့ အခါမွာ ဖြင့္မရတာ၊ ဒါမွမဟုတ္ ပုံမွန္အလုပ္လုပ္မေပးႏုိင္တာေတြျဖစ္ေပၚႏုိင္ပါတယ္။ Windows မွာပါ႐ွိတဲ့ regsvr32.exe tool ဟာ Registry ထဲမွာ
DLL Data ေတြကုိ ျပန္ၿပီး ထည့္သြင္းေပးႏုိင္ပါတယ္။ဘယ္ DLL အခ်က္အလက္ေတြဟာ လြဲေခ်ာ္ေနတယ္၊ ဒါမွမဟုတ္ ပ်က္စီးေနတယ္ဆုိတာကုိ
မသိရင္ေတာင္မွ Windows နဲ႕အတူ install လုပ္ခဲ့တဲ့ DLL တစ္ခုကုိ register ျပန္လုပ္တဲ့အတြက္အႏၱရာယ္ မ႐ွိႏုိင္ဘူး။ ပ်က္စီးေနတဲ့ DLL Registry entry ေတြေၾကာင့္ အျဖစ္မ်ားတတ္တဲ့ျပႆနာေတြကုိ ျပင္ဆင္ပုံနည္းလမ္းေတြကုိ ေဖာ္ျပေပးလုိက္ပါတယ္။

Put on a happy interface: ျပႆနာအေတာ္မ်ားမ်ားကုိ shell32.dll register ျပန္လုပ္ျခင္းအားျဖင့္ အလြယ္တကူ ေျဖ႐ွင္းႏုိင္ပါတယ္။ အဲဒီ DLL ထဲမွာ Windows ရဲ႕ Interface၊ဖုိင္နဲ႕ Web page ေတြ Open လုပ္ရာမွာ အသုံးျပဳတဲ့ အခ်က္အလက္ေတြသိမ္းဆည္းထားပါတယ္။ Shell32.dll ကုိ install ျပန္လုပ္လုိက္တဲ့အခါ Display Properties dialog box (Desktop ေပၚမွာ right click လုပ္ၿပီး Properties ေ႐ြးလုိက္ရင္ ေပၚထြက္လာတဲ့box) ရဲ႕ Desktop tab ေအာက္မွာ JPEG, ဒါမွမဟုတ္ GIF image preview လုပ္ထားတာကုိ
restore ျပန္လုပ္ေပးသြားပါမယ္။ Create Shortcut Wizard ( desktop ေပၚမွာ right clickလုပ္ၿပီး New > Shortcut လုိ႕ေ႐ြးတဲ့အခါ ရလာတ့ဲ Wizard) ကုိ Launch လုပ္ေပးႏုိင္စြမ္းကုိလည္း ျပင္ဆင္ေပးႏုိင္ပါတယ္။အလြယ္တကူပ်က္စီး သြားႏုိင္တဲ့ folder icon ေတြကုိ doubleclick လုပ္တဲ့ အျပဳအမူကုိလည္း ျပဳျပင္ေပးႏုိင္ပါတယ္။
အဲဒီ DLL ကုိ restore လုပ္ခ်င္ရင္ Start > Run ကုိဖြင့္ပါ။ Run box တြင္
regsvr32 /i shell32.dll လုိ႕႐ုိက္သြင္းၿပီး (Enter) ႏွိပ္ပါ။ (/i switch ဟာ install လုပ္ဖုိ႕ေျပာလုိက္တာျဖစ္ပါတယ္။) Command အလုပ္လုပ္သြားတဲ့အေၾကာင္း message တစ္ခု ထုတ္ေပးပါလိမ့္မယ္။ Windows ကုိ restart လုပ္ေပးဖုိ႕ လုိပါမယ္။

Restore the Windows Picture and Fax Viewer (XP only) : Photo ေတြ၊ Fax ေတြရဲ႕ file icon ကုိ double click လုပ္လုိက္တဲ့အခါ view လုပ္မေပးႏုိင္ဘူးဆုိရင္ viewer ရဲ႕ DLL ကုိ register ျပန္လုပ္ေပးရပါမယ္။ Start > Run ကုိေ႐ြးၿပီး ၊ regsvr32 /i shimgvw.dll လုိ႕႐ုိက္သြင္းၿပီး Enter ႏွိပ္လုိက္ပါ။ ျပင္ၿပီးသြားၿပီးဆုိတဲ့ message တစ္ခုထုတ္ေပးပါမယ္။

Resuscitate the Add Netwok Places Wizard (XP only): တစ္ခါတစ္ေလမွာ ပ်က္စီးေနတဲ့ function တစ္ခုကုိ restore ျပန္လုပ္ဖုိ႕အတြက္ regsvr32 /i command ကုိအႀကိမ္ေပါင္းမ်ားစြာ Run လုပ္ေပးဖုိ႕ လုိအပ္ပါတယ္။ ဒါမွသာ အဲဒီ functionအသုံးျပဳတဲ့ DLL တုိင္းအတြက္ data ေတြ restore ျပန္လုပ္ႏုိင္မွာ ျဖစ္ပါတယ္။ ဥပမာ - My Network Places folder window ရဲ႕ ဘယ္ဘက္ Pane ထဲမွာ႐ွိတဲ့ Add a network place ကုိ click လုပ္လုိက္ေပမယ့္ ဘာမွျဖစ္ေပၚမလာဘူးဆုိရင္ Add Network Place Wizard ကုိျပန္ၿပီး႐ွင္သန္ဖုိ႕အတြက္ command သုံးခုကုိ တစ္ခုၿပီးတစ္ခု run ေပးဖုိ႕လုိပါတယ္။ Start > Run လုိ႕ေ႐ြးၿပီး regsvr32 /i netplwiz.dll လုိ႕႐ုိက္သြင္းကာ Enter ႏွိပ္လုိက္ပါ။ ၿပီးရင္ အဲဒီအဆင့္အတုိင္းပဲ command line မွာ regsvr32 /i mshtml.dll ေျပာင္းၿပီးေနာက္ဆုံးမွာ regsvr32 /i shell32.dll ကုိထပ္ run ေပးရပါမယ္။

Restore Quick Launch: Taskbar ေပၚမွာ right click လုပ္ၿပီး Toolbars > Qucik Launch လုိ႕ေ႐ြးခ်ယ္တဲ့အခါ toolbar ဟာ create မလုပ္ႏုိင္ဘူးလုိ႕ေျပာေနတဲ့ Error Message တစ္ခုရ႐ွိေနတယ္ဆုိရင္ Qucik Launch folder, အေရးႀကီးတဲ့ Registry entryေတြ၊ ဒါမွမဟုတ္အေရးႀကီးတဲ့ ဖုိင္တခ်ိဳ႕ ေပ်ာက္ဆုံးေနလုိ႕ျဖစ္ႏုိင္ပါတယ္။ Quick Launch folder ဟာ C:\Document and Settings\profile name\Application Data\Microsoft\Internet Explorer ထဲမွာ႐ွိပါတယ္။ (Profile name ဆုိတာ သင္ရ႕ဲ login လုပ္တဲ့ account ျဖစ္ပါတယ္။) တကယ္လုိ႕ အဲဒီမွာမ႐ွိဘူးဆုိရင္ File > New Folder လုိ႕ေ႐ြးၿပီး Quick Launch လုိ႕နံမည္ေပးကာ manually ဖန္တီးယူႏုိင္သလုိ Windows ကုိလည္း ဖန္တီးခုိင္းႏုိင္ပါတယ္။ Windows ကုိခုိင္းေစခ်င္ရင္ Start > Run လုိ႕ေ႐ြးၿပီး ie4unit.exe လုိ႕႐ုိက္သြင္းကာ Enter ႏွိပ္လုိက္ပါ။ ၿပီးရင္ Quick Launch tolbar ကုိထပ္ေခၚၿပီး စမ္းသပ္ၾကည့္ပါ။
တကယ္လုိ႕ ေပၚမလာေသးရင္ Start > Run လုိ႕ေ႐ြးၿပီး regsvr32 /i shell32.dll လုိ႕႐ုိက္သြင္းၿပီး Enter ႏွိပ္ပါ။ ၿပီးရင္ Start >Run လုိ႕ထပ္ေ႐ြးၿပီး regsvr32 /i browseui.dll လုိ႕႐ုိက္သြင္းကာ Enter ႏွိပ္လုိက္ပါ။








forward>>>www.myanmarfamily.org
itcrazy
itcrazy
mmt technician
mmt technician

ေရးသားခ်က္မ်ား : 86
မွတ္ပံုတင္ေသာေန ့ : 2011-02-08
ေနထိုင္ေသာနိဳင္ငံ : ထိုင္း

Back to top Go down

Back to top

- Similar topics

 
Permissions in this forum:
You cannot reply to topics in this forum